Akamai Technologies, Inc. (AKAM) Covered Calls
Akamai Technologies, Inc. is a leading cloud computing, security, and content delivery network service provider. The company provides a distributed edge platform that helps organizations deliver secure, high-performance user experiences by optimizing data traffic and protecting against cyber threats. Its solutions span cloud computing, security, and content delivery.

Core Business and Products
Akamai (AKAM) operates one of the world's largest distributed edge computing platforms. Originally known for its Content Delivery Network (CDN) services that accelerate web traffic, the company has successfully pivoted toward Cloud Computing and Cybersecurity. Its product suite includes Akamai Connected Cloud, which provides distributed compute and storage, and a robust security portfolio featuring bot management, DDoS protection, and Zero Trust network access. By placing compute power and security closer to the end-user, Akamai reduces latency and improves the resilience of digital applications for global enterprises.
Competitive Landscape
The cloud and edge infrastructure market is highly competitive, featuring both specialized edge providers and massive hyperscale cloud companies. Akamai competes for enterprise contracts based on its global scale and integrated security features. Key rivals with active options markets on major exchanges include Cloudflare, Inc. and Fastly, Inc.. In the broader cloud computing and security space, it faces competition from Microsoft Corporation (Azure) and Amazon.com, Inc. (AWS), as well as cybersecurity leaders like Palo Alto Networks, Inc..
Strategic Outlook and Innovation
The company’s strategic priority is the expansion of its generalized cloud computing capabilities, following its acquisition of Linode. Management is focused on offering a "third alternative" to the major hyperscalers by providing a more distributed and cost-effective cloud environment. Innovation efforts are heavily concentrated on API security and protecting decentralized applications from sophisticated automated attacks. The long-term outlook for Akamai depends on its ability to transition its legacy CDN customer base into high-margin security and compute services while maintaining the performance edge of its global server network.
